A child-centred tutoring organization in the United Kingdom is looking for SEND Tutors and Teachers to assist young people with special educational needs. The role offers flexible working hours, competitive pay between £28 - £35 per hour, and requires 2+ years teaching experience with knowledge of SEND. Successful candidates will help improve the educational outcomes of vulnerable learners in a supportive and trauma-informed environment.

How to prepare for a job interview at Targeted Provision Ltd

✨Know Your SEND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of special educational needs (SEND). Familiarise yourself with different types of needs and effective strategies to support learners. This will show that you're not just qualified, but genuinely passionate about making a difference.

✨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your teaching experience that highlight your ability to work with vulnerable learners. Think about challenges you've faced and how you've overcome them. This will help demonstrate your problem-solving skills and adaptability.

✨Emphasise a Child-Centred Approach

During the interview, emphasise your commitment to a child-centred approach. Discuss how you create supportive and trauma-informed environments for your students. This aligns perfectly with the organisation's values and shows that you understand their mission.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about their methods for supporting SEND learners or how they measure success in their tutoring programmes.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the role is the right fit for you.
